No Mediterranean nation has been hit harder by climate change than Turkey.
But even as heat and drought intensify, Turkey is doubling down on large-scale agriculture and development, fueling a water crisis that is expected to get much worse.

NEW: The “Lord God Bird” is dead. The ivory-billed woodpecker, the ghostly bird whose long-rumored survival in the South's swamps has haunted seekers for generations, will be officially declared extinct today, along with 22 other species. By @dino_grandoni https://t.co/ruckiM0JKt
